Perspectives of System Informatics (häftad)
2000 ed.
Bjorner, Dines (ed.), Broy, Manfred (ed.), Zamulin, Alexandre V. (ed.)
Third International Andrei Ershov Memorial Conference, Akademgorodok, Novosibirsk, Russia, July 6-9, 1999, Proceedings
Perspectives of System Informatics

Third International Andrei Ershov Memorial Conference, PSI'99, Akademgorodok, Novosibirsk, Russia, July 6-9, 1999 Proceedings

This volume comprises the papers presented at the Third International Andrei Ershov Memorial Conference \Perspectives of System Informatics", Akadem- rodok (Novosibirsk, Russia), July 6{9, 1999. The main goal of the conference was to give an overview of research directions which are decisive for the growth of major areas of research activities in system informatics. The conference was the third one in the line. The r st and second inter- tionalconferences\PerspectivesofSystemInformatics"wereheldinNovosibirsk, Akademgorodok, in May, 1991, and June, 1996, respectively. Both conferences gathered a wide spectrum of specialists and were undoubtedly very successful. The third conferenceincluded many of the subjects of the second conference, such as theoretical computer science, programming methodology, new infor- tiontechnologies,andthepromising eldofarti cialintelligence|asimportant components of system informatics. The style of the second conference was p- served to a certain extent in that there were a considerable number of invited papers in addition to the contributed papers. However,posters were replaced by short talks mainly given by young researchers.
Algebraic Specifications.- The Common Framework Initiative for Algebraic Specification and Development of Software.- A Logical Approach to Specification of Hybrid Systems.- Specifications with States.- Algebraic Imperative Specifications.- Enhanced Control Flow Graphs in Montages.- Abstract State Machines for the Composition of Architectural Styles.- Partial Evaluation and Supercompilation.- The Essence of Program Transformation by Partial Evaluation and Driving.- Binding-Time Analysis in Partial Evaluation: One Size Does Not Fit All.- Abstraction-Based Partial Deduction for Solving Inverse Problems - A Transformational Approach to Software Verification.- Sonic Partial Deduction.- On Perfect Supercompilation.- Linear Time Self-Interpretation of the Pure Lambda Calculus.- An Optimal Algorithm for Purging Regular Schemes.- Polymorphism in OBJ-P.- Concurrency and Parallelism.- Formal Modelling of Services for Getting a Better Understanding of the Feature Interaction Problem.- Serializability Preserving Extensions of Concurrency Control Protocols.- Platform Independent Approach for Detecting Shared Memory Parallelism.- Hierarchical Cause-Effect Structures.- Some Decidability Results for Nested Petri Nets.- Abstract Structures for Communication between Processes.- Logic and Processes.- Applying Temporal Logic to Analysis of Behavior of Cooperating Logic Programs.- On Semantics and Correctness of Reactive Rule-Based Programs.- Compositional Verification of CCS Processes.- Compositional Style of Programming FPGAs.- Languages and Software.- Using Experiments to Build a Body of Knowledge.- Patterns in Words versus Patterns in Trees: A Brief Survey and New Results.- Extensions: A Technique for Structuring Functional-Logic Programs.- Language Tools and Programming Systems in Educational Informatics.- Database Programming.- Current Directions in Hyper-Programming.- Integration of Different Commit/Isolation Protocols in CSCW Systems with Shared Data.- A General Object-Oriented Model for Spatial Data.- Object-Oriented Programming.- Twin - A Design Pattern for Modeling Multiple Inheritance.- A Partial Semantics for Object Data Models with Static Binding.- Heterogeneous, Nested STL Containers in C++.- Data Flow Analysis of Java Programs in the Presence of Exceptions.- Late Adaptation of Method Invocation Semantics.- Constraint Programming.- A Control Language for Designing Constraint Solvers.- An Algorithm to Compute Inner Approximations of Relations for Interval Constraints.- Constraint Programming Techniques for Solving Problems on Graphs.- Extensional Set Library for ECLiPSe.- Model & Program Checking.- Introducing Mutual Exclusion in Esterel.- Experiences with the Application of Symbolic Model Checking to the Analysis of Software Specifications.- Formal Verification of a Compiler Back-End Generic Checker Program.- Construction of Verified Compiler Front-Ends with Program-Checking.- Translating SA/RT Models to Synchronous Reactive Systems: An Approximation to Modular Verification Using the SMV Model Checker.- Multi-agent Optimal Path Planning for Mobile Robots in Environment with Obstacles.- Multi-agent Optimal Path Planning for Mobile Robots in Environment with Obstacles.- Approach to Understanding Weather Forecast Telegrams with Agent-Based Technique.- Approach to Understanding Weather Forecast Telegrams with Agent-Based Technique.- Natural Communication with Robots.- Approach to Development of a System for Speech Interaction with an Intelligent Robot.- Analysis of Sign Languages: A Step Towards Multi-lingual Machine Translation for Sign Languages.- Analysis of Sign Languages: A Step Towards Multi-lingual Machine Translation for Sign Languages.